Africa's Development Dynamics (AfDD) Table 25 - GHG Emissions by in Ethiopia, year by year

Annual values for Africa's Development Dynamics (AfDD) Table 25 - GHG Emissions by sector — GHG emissions from manufacturing industries and construction in Ethiopia, 2000 to 2020.
Year Kilotonnes of CO2-equivalent Change
2000 793.6 Kilotonnes of CO2-equivalent
2001 962.4 Kilotonnes of CO2-equivalent +21.3%
2002 1,007 Kilotonnes of CO2-equivalent +4.6%
2003 948.9 Kilotonnes of CO2-equivalent -5.8%
2004 1,117 Kilotonnes of CO2-equivalent +17.7%
2005 1,153 Kilotonnes of CO2-equivalent +3.2%
2006 1,233 Kilotonnes of CO2-equivalent +6.9%
2007 1,344 Kilotonnes of CO2-equivalent +9.0%
2008 1,389 Kilotonnes of CO2-equivalent +3.4%
2009 1,364 Kilotonnes of CO2-equivalent -1.8%
2010 1,733 Kilotonnes of CO2-equivalent +27.1%
2011 2,480 Kilotonnes of CO2-equivalent +43.1%
2012 2,388 Kilotonnes of CO2-equivalent -3.7%
2013 3,000 Kilotonnes of CO2-equivalent +25.7%
2014 3,965 Kilotonnes of CO2-equivalent +32.2%
2015 3,625 Kilotonnes of CO2-equivalent -8.6%
2016 4,499 Kilotonnes of CO2-equivalent +24.1%
2017 4,370 Kilotonnes of CO2-equivalent -2.9%
2018 4,910 Kilotonnes of CO2-equivalent +12.3%
2019 5,167 Kilotonnes of CO2-equivalent +5.2%
2020 5,320 Kilotonnes of CO2-equivalent +3.0%

The Statistical Annex to the annual Africa's Development Dynamics (AFDD) report is a collection of development indicators that were gathered and analysed while conducting the research that went into the report. These data are also available online for free viewing or download at https://oe.cd/AFDD-2024, a bilingual website which links to the electronic version of the Africa's Development Dynamics book in both English and French. Table 25 shows statistics on GHG emissions from different sources.
